Enjoy a 19th Century Historic Carriage House, decorated in a magical Old World European Style, in the Historic District of Downtown Abingdon. Feet from the best Restaurants in town. Walking distance to the Virginia Creeper Trail, boutique stores, coffee shops, & The Barter Theatre.
